ADM, once was squatters paradise - VIDEOSTORY
ADM Amsterdam was the last long-standing squat in Amsterdam and one of the longest standing in Europe. It was evicted on the 7th January 2019 after a long battle. “Once was Squatters Paradise” is the story of ADM over the last month before the eviction.
